Location of New York's potter's field. The first person buried here was 24-year-old Louisa Van Slyke, who died in 1869 with no family to claim her.
Hart Island is in Bronx County, which is better known as the Bronx, one of the five boroughs of New York.
The island name is believed to derive from the Middle English word for "deer."
The latitude of Hart Island is 40.854N. The longitude is -73.77W.
